513 Halifax Street, Petersburg, VA 23803
513 Halifax Street, Petersburg, VA 23803
Petersburg Virginia
Two bedroom, one bathroom duplex. Appliances include a stove, refrigerator and microwave. There is electric baseboard heat. No animals.
Contact us:














